Trade may be brewing between Canucks and metro division team per new report

The Canucks are looking to sell high on Kiefer Sherwood this season, and now, it appears as though a shock trade could be brewing with the Rangers.
The Vancouver Canucks entered the 2025/26 season looking to bounce back from a rough 2024/25 campaign, and while there's been some positives, the team have taken some major steps back.
Not only that, but they traded away their captain Quinn Hughes, and now, it appears very likely that the organization are looking to gauge interest in some of their most intriguing pieces.
Kiefer Sherwood linked to the New York Rangers
The player drawing the most attention for the Canucks has been Kiefer Sherwood, and after he posted a career high in goals with 19 alongside the single-season NHL record for hits, it's easy to see why teams would want that type of player in the lineup come the Stanley Cup Playoffs.
We've seen many players linked to the late blooming 30-year old, and now, Vince Mercogliano of The Athletic is reporting that the New York Rangers have been in contact with the Canucks and remain a team to watch in talks over Sherwood.
This season, Sherwood has put up 17 goals and 22 points in 42 games played, and given the two-way game, he remains one of the top wingers available heading into the 2026 trade deadline.
While Vancouver have reportedly offered him an extension, at this point in time, a trade is the most likely scenario, and with the Rangers looking to load up for a big second half in 2025/26, look for them to be aggressive in trying to acquire Sherwood.
